Casfor-ii: modelling carbon sequestration in forested landscapes

Objective

Development and dissemination of a model for estimating carbon budgets of forested landscapes, accounting for land-use changes such as forestation, reforestation and deforestation as specified under the Kyoto protocol. Aimed at decision support, the model will include basic economic assessments of costs of carbon sequestration, as well as effects of large-scale disturbances on long-term carbon sequestration. As part of the project, ARD options as described by the IPCC Special Report on Land Use and Land Use Changes will be included in the decision support model. A substantial part of the project will be devoted to parameterisation of the model for a wide range of forest and agro forestry ecosystems in the tropics, and to dissemination of the model and input parameters to an existing worldwide user-community using an interactive model-platform and information website.
